The Nigerian Communications Commission (NCC) has confirmed it received bid for the licensing of the Fifth-Generation (5G) to three telecom licensees at the end of the deadline by December 1, reports ITREALMS.
The Director, Public Affairs at NCC, Dr. Ikechukwu Adinde disclosed this to ITREALMS revealing that by close of bid submission date on November 29, 2021 MTN, Mafab and Airtel successfully sent in the required documents as contained in the Information Memoranda (IM) as published earlier.

It is now confirmed that the Nigerian Civil Aviation Authority (NCAA) has finally issued authority for the opening of the Anambra International Cargo And Passenger Airport for commercial operations with effect from Thursday, December 2, 2021, reports ITREALMS.

The approval letter dated 1st December, 2021 sighted by ITREALMS was addressed to the Anambra State Governor, Chief Willie Obiano and signed by the Director-General of NCAA, Captain Musa S. Nuhu and copied to the Honourable Minister of Aviation, the aviation authority said that it has received security clearance from relevant security agencies for the opening.

The International Press Centre (IPC) and Media Rights Agenda (MRA) are inviting Nigerians from all works of life to vote for the public institution adjudged to be most responsive to requests for information from members of the public under the Freedom of Information (FOI) Act and that has adopted innovative and access-friendly practices and procedures to ensure the public’s right of access to information in the country.
The online voting exercise, which begins today and closes at midnight on Sunday, December 5, 2021, is the final selection process for the conferment of a “Public Institution FOI Best Practice Recognition” Award under the Public Institutions Category in the National Freedom of Information Awards initiated by the two organizations as part of activities to commemorate the 10th year anniversary of the FOI Act. The FOI Bill was signed into Law by President Goodluck Jonathan in 2011 after about 12 years of advocacy for its enactment.

The Nigerian Communications Commission (NCC) has hosted another edition of Campus Conversation (CC), at the weekend in Bayero University, Kano (BUK), where officials of the Commission engaged in intensive enlightenment of students of the varsity on their rights and privileges as telecoms consumers.
Mistura Aruna, Head, Consumer Information and Education, NCC.
Campus Conversation is a sub-programme of the Telecom Conversations (TCs), a modified consumer information and education outreach programme in the purview of NCC’s Consumer Affairs Bureau (CAB). It consists of six sub-programmes, all conceived to target different categories of telecom consumers in order to empower them with the right information they require to make informed decisions.

The status of the Nigerian Communications Commission as a flagship public sector brand, got another fillip, yesterday, as Engr. Abraham Oshadami, a Deputy Director at the Commission and Head of Spectrum Database Management, was declared winner of the CIO OF THE YEAR AWARD for Ministries, Departments and Agencies (MDAs), a nomenclature for one of the awards to the public sector group.
Abraham Oshademi of NCC

The Award, conferred on Oshadami at Oriental Hotel Lagos on 26th November, 2021, “celebrates and honours successful and outstanding individuals and organisations that are using digital innovation and information technology systems to bring about real growth and transformation to businesses”. Oshadami was Head of NCC’s Information Technology Department since 2016 until 1st September, 2021 when he was reassigned to Spectrum Administration Department in keeping with Commission’s strategic realignment.
